No idea, but I would think that federations would buy blocks of tickets so that their skaters can go cheer on their teammates when they are not busy with their own event.

A lot of skaters (as with many fans) tend to grab any empty seats they can find. For example, a few weeks ago at Worlds, I saw Helgesson & Gjersem sit near me in empty seats, only to eventually get booted out shortly afterwards when the original ticket-holders arrived -- twice! After a couple times of being displaced and moving around, they left my field of vision, so not sure where they ended up.

There was also a club section that always seemed to be packed with skaters -- Pogorilaya, Tyler Pierce, Nathan Chen, Amber Glenn, etc.
 
The Team event format is based on a competition consisting of up to ten (10) best national teams from NOCs/ISU Members. In each team one (1) skater from the Men Single Skating event, one (1) skater from the Ladies Single Skating event, one (1) Pair Skating couple and one (1) Ice Dance couple, i.e. a total of six (6) skaters per Team, will compete (hereafter called the Team(s)).
